We all have a unique story -- a story that is made up of our life experiences, the moments that have shaped us, and the decisions we have made. Telling your story is one of the most effective ways to authentically connect with an audience. In this episode, I offer various questions to spark your memory of key moments in your life. Our story is full of the joys and successes of our lives, but also the failures, mistakes, and pain. It is a story that is both powerful and vulnerable.
